Bruce Moyer demonstrates a somewhat rare Williams 1965 "Lucky Strike" pinball machine at The York Show 2008. Designed by the late Norm Clark, this pin features backglass animation, and rollover buttons serving as bowling pins so you can score a strike and win a special. If that isn't enough, this game is an early example of sling kickers. In other words, the ball lands under a sling plastic, and is kicked out. Sling kickers would later be used in Williams' 70's pins such as Space Mission and even World Cup, an early solid state pin.
